How gut health impacts endurance performance in extreme sports

When you think about endurance performance in extreme sports—like ultramarathons, long-distance cycling, and triathlons—it’s easy to focus only on muscles, lungs, and cardiovascular strength. But emerging research shows that gut health, including the gut microbiome, plays a crucial role in how your body fuels, adapts, and recovers. The trillions of bacteria in your gut interact with nutrients and inflammation pathways in ways that directly affect endurance outcomes.

Maintaining a balanced gut with beneficial bacteria is essential because extreme training can increase gastrointestinal permeability and trigger inflammatory responses that limit performance. When your gut microbiome supports efficient nutrient absorption and energy use, endurance improves and fatigue diminishes. This is where probiotics and prebiotic fiber enter the picture—they help foster a gut environment that can support peak performance.

Energy Use and the Gut Microbiome

The gut influences how the body uses energy, which is vital in extreme sports where energy demands are high for prolonged periods. Research has shown that specific gut microbes are linked with improved endurance tests and physical performance metrics. For example, certain bacterial compositions in runners were correlated with better time-to-exhaustion scores and aerobic capacity.

Gut bacteria also affect how the body processes carbohydrates, fats, and proteins—the primary fuels during endurance events. When gut stability is maintained during dietary changes, athletes see better performance outcomes.

A randomized study found that endurance runners on a high-carbohydrate diet performed significantly better than those on a high-protein diet, which disrupted gut stability and decreased performance by over 20 percent.

Reduced Inflammation and Faster Recovery

Intense exercise increases inflammation throughout the body, and this can extend recovery time and weaken endurance performance. The gut microbiota produces metabolites like short-chain fatty acids that help regulate inflammation, strengthen the gut barrier, and support recovery processes.

Supplementing with probiotics can also reduce exercise-induced gastrointestinal symptoms and perceived fatigue. A systematic review found that probiotic supplementation led to improvements in endurance performance and reduced inflammatory markers when administered daily for at least 28 days. Although not all studies show direct effects, many have noted positive changes in immune function, oxidative stress, and training continuity.

Nutrition Strategies That Support the Gut

Extreme athletes often adopt specialized diets to optimize performance. What we eat feeds not just our muscles but also our gut microbes. Prebiotic fiber (found in plant foods) serves as fuel for beneficial bacteria and helps produce energy-supporting metabolites like butyrate. When these bacteria thrive, gut microbiome diversity increases and supports overall endurance and recovery.

Similarly, probiotics (found in fermented foods and supplements) can reduce gastrointestinal distress and enhance nutrient absorption, indirectly helping training consistency and performance. Combining prebiotic fiber and probiotics is a strategy many endurance athletes use to support a steady gut environment that resists training-induced stress.

Integrating Gut Health Into Extreme Sports Training

Extreme sports demand not only physical toughness but also metabolic resilience. Gut bacteria interact with everything from energy metabolism to immune responses, influencing how well an athlete performs under stress and recovers afterward. Using probiotics and ensuring ample prebiotic fiber in the diet can promote stability and function in the gut ecosystem, which in turn supports performance goals.

Athletes should consider regular monitoring of gut symptoms, dietary quality, and training load to maintain gut balance. Periods of heavy training without adequate gut support can lead to increased permeability and inflammation that hamper both training quality and competitive performance.
